ATTENTION ALL OLD GITS AND HAGS - FINAL REMINDER !!!!

(Repeated from earlier post)

As we are a large group of people of diverse tastes it will be impossible to cater for everyone's particular evening entertainment requirements alas.

The MOST important thing is for people to come along, have a good time and meet new likeminded friends and leave with some positive memories.

DON'T be shy - come and say hello and join in with the general randomness of the event. B)

I know a number of people coming already who are thoroughly nice people so please don't feel worried/excluded - whatever age you are!

I am hoping lots of photos are taken across the evening - possibly some people will post a few here after we get back from Glasto.,

The intention, for me, is to start the ball rolling so here is my basic plan:

1) We meet at the cider bus around 6.30pm on Thurday as a starting point. If you have a Victor Meldrew mask (as suggested) wear it for Id.

Also I have a small memento badge for the first 50 people. (small donations welcomed - profits to Wateraid ):)

A few of us oldies will be interviewed for Radio Somerset (see previous posts) ;)

2) About 7.45pm we wander over to The Stonebridge Bar in the Park area for a dance about to 70's tunes.

3) About 9.30pm we go over to the Avalon Bar

4) Around 11pm we meet with lots of other efest people in 'The Snake Pit' in Shangri-la for a dance about/crazy time!

( I have bought some stick on tattoos (needed for entry into the Snake-Pit) for anyone wanting one - again donation to Wateraid)

This of course won't be to everyone's taste but we are at Glastonbury and everyone is looking for their own good experience so I expect people to come and go throughout the evening. I myself want to pop up to the Stone Circle about 9.10pm to be part of the Flashmob event for probably 20 mins.

I am sure some people will attend all bits of the Meet whilst others come and go.

Please understand this is NOT a highly organised event with a team making things happen - it is just me and whoever else wants to help out. :)

I won't be hearding everyone about as people at Glasto tend to do their own thing whatever and there are distractions throughout the evening as well as possible weather issues..

I intend to have a good time. I will be wearing my 'DaveMac' efest tee shirt and will have a small sign showing that this is the efestivals 2011 OGM.

I look forward to seeing you all on Thursday at the Cider Bus. Lets make this a sucess ! :D
